World Historical Medals from Various Properties


x 817


SOUTH AFRICA, National Commemorative Medal, 1900, a silver medal, unsigned [by F. Bowcher for Spink], wounded but undaunted soldier, rev. Union flag around national flowers, 45mm (Hern 68; AM Cat. 26; BHM 3680; E 1851a). Good very fine, toned

SOUTH AFRICA, National Commemorative Medal, 1900, medals (3), in bronze and white metal (2), unsigned [by F. Bowcher for Spink], similar, all 45mm (Hern 68; AM Cat. 26; BHM 3680; E 1851a). Very fine and better

SOUTH AFRICA, War Memorial, 1900, bronze medals by E. Fuchs for Elkington (2), angel tending fallen soldier, revs. female figure, troops in background, 70 and 52mm (Hern 96, 98; AM Cat 39, 40; BHM 3679; E 1850a and b) [2]. Very fine and better; in red cases of issue by The Mint, Birmingham Ltd

SOUTH AFRICA, Defence of Mafeking, 1900, a silver medal, unsigned [by F. Bowcher] for Spink, facing bust of Baden- Powell, rev. soldiers advancing right, 45mm (Hern 106; AM Cat. 44; BHM 3677; E 1843) Small scratch by Powell’s left ear, otherwise about extremely fine, toned
